Does anyone know for sure exactly where it was started??
People in Georgia claim it originated on St Simons Island near Brunswick Georgia..
People in Virginia claim it was invented in Brunswick County, VA.
So what's the truth??

Georgia and Virginia stews are actually quite different in my experience...VA Stew is 'chunkier' and more like what the average person thinks of as a stew. In the GA stew, the ingredients are more finely chopped and cooked down, almost like a puree. The GA version is what I'll always consider true Brunswick Stew...NGE be damned.
